    Bangchak awaits Thai mandate on aviation fuel

    Thai energy firm Bangchak Corp has yet to receive clarity on the government's expected mandate for sustainable aviation fuel usage, reported Reuters.


    Bangchak began producing sustainable aviation fuel earlier this year, with a daily capacity of one million litres (800 tonnes). However, the company remains in a "limbo" without policy direction, said senior executive vice president Gloyta Nathalang at the APPEC conference in Singapore.

    Nathalang said the SAF unit is still in a test run and is expected to be fully operational by early 2026. It can switch to renewable diesel output if required. She noted that while some markets and agreements exist, no official mandate has been issued.

    The executive added that internal disagreements between ministries have delayed the decision on who should set the mandate. "By 2026, we expected there would be a mandate. Now we only have a few months left, there's no policy or mandate yet," she said.

    Bangchak signed a supply agreement late last year with Shell Singapore's trading arm for sustainable aviation fuel, according to its company website.
